Remote access to print job retention
First Claim
Patent Images
1. A method of managing stored print jobs of a printing device, said method comprising:
- providing a web server inside said printing device, said web server linked to a network;
initiating a remote request over said network for a web page from said web server, said web page having at least one applet tag referencing at least one applet thereby;
transmitting said web page over said network;
downloading and displaying said web page using a web browser;
downloading said at least one applet using said web browser in response to downloading said web page, said at least one applet programmed for providing control over data stored in job retention memory of said printing device, said at least one applet providing a printer control panel operable to show rasterized images of said data, said at least one applet further providing key word search ability via said printer control panel of text within a print job; and
managing said data stored in job retention memory using said at least one applet operating within said web browser, managing said data comprising translating said data from rasterized images into a format compatible with a software application used to create said data.
2 Assignments
0 Petitions
Accused Products
Abstract
The present invention provides methods and apparatus for remotely managing and accessing print jobs stored in job retention of a printing device, including displaying, printing, canceling, prioritizing, and otherwise controlling various aspects of the print jobs and/or the print queue. In a preferred embodiment, the present invention makes use of a Java-enabled Web browser on a workstation, a java applet accessible by the Web browser, and an embedded Web server incorporated in a printing device to provide the management and access functions. Rasterized images of the print jobs may also be viewed by using the applet file viewer.
-
Citations
20 Claims
-
1. A method of managing stored print jobs of a printing device, said method comprising:
-
providing a web server inside said printing device, said web server linked to a network; initiating a remote request over said network for a web page from said web server, said web page having at least one applet tag referencing at least one applet thereby; transmitting said web page over said network; downloading and displaying said web page using a web browser; downloading said at least one applet using said web browser in response to downloading said web page, said at least one applet programmed for providing control over data stored in job retention memory of said printing device, said at least one applet providing a printer control panel operable to show rasterized images of said data, said at least one applet further providing key word search ability via said printer control panel of text within a print job; and managing said data stored in job retention memory using said at least one applet operating within said web browser, managing said data comprising translating said data from rasterized images into a format compatible with a software application used to create said data.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13)
-
-
14. A system for managing stored print jobs of a printing device, said system comprising:
-
a web server incorporated within said printing device, said web server linked to a network, said printing device comprising a job retention memory for storing print jobs sent by network-based devices; at least one workstation for communicating with said network, said at least one workstation having a web browser thereon; and at least one applet accessible by said at least one workstation, said at least one applet for managing stored data in said job retention memory of said printing device through user input on said at least one workstation, managing said data comprising transforming said data from rasterized images into a format in which said data was originally received by said printing device, said at least one applet able to provide a printer control panel operable to provide rasterized images of said data, said at least one applet further able to provide key word search ability utilizing said printer control panel of text within a print job. - View Dependent Claims (15, 16, 17, 18)
-
-
19. A method of managing print jobs stored in job retention memory of a printing device, said method comprising:
-
providing said printing device internally incorporating a web server, said web server linked to a network; providing a workstation, said workstation in communication with said network and configured with a java-enabled web browser and a Java Virtual Machine platform; initiating a request over said network for a web page from said web server using said java-enabled web browser, said request initiated by specifying a network address of said web page to said java-enabled web browser, said web page having at least one applet tag referencing at least one applet responsive to said request, transmitting said web page over said network to said java-enabled web browser; downloading and displaying said web page using said java-enabled web browser; downloading said at least one applet using said java-enabled web browser in response to downloading said web page, said at least one applet programmed to provide control over data stored in job retention memory of said printing device, said at least one applet programmed to provide a printer control panel operable for viewing rasterized images of said data, said at least one applet further programmed to provide key word search ability via said printer control panel of text within a print job; executing said at least one applet using said Java Virtual Machine platform; and managing said data stored in job retention memory using said at least one applet operating within said web browser, managing said data comprising translating said data from a RIP'"'"'ed format into a format compatible with a software application used to create said data.
-
-
20. A method of managing stored print jobs, said method comprising:
-
providing a web server within a printing device, said web server linked to a network; initiating a remote request over said network for a web page from said web server within said printing device, said web page having at least one applet tag referencing at least one applet; transmitting said web page over said network; displaying said web page using a web browser; downloading said at least one applet in response to downloading said web page, said at least one applet programmed for providing control over data stored in job retention memory of said printing device, said at least one applet programmed for providing a printer control panel operable to show rasterized images of said data, said at least one applet further programmed for providing key word search ability using said printer control panel of text within a print job; and managing said data stored in said job retention memory using said at least one applet, managing said data comprising translating said data from a RIP'"'"'ed format into a format compatible with a software application used to create said data.
-
Specification